What Water Leak Detection Covers

The classic giveaway is a meter that keeps creeping forward after every fixture in the house is switched off. It's rarely the only clue.

We track leaks through wall cavities, under slabs, beneath tiles and along buried runs, leaning on acoustic gear and pressure testing before anyone lifts a tile. An unexplained jump in your bill or a ceiling stain that keeps coming back both count as reasons to get us out.

Finding the actual source matters more than patching the symptom. A repair on the wrong section of pipe just means the same damp patch reappears somewhere else a few months later.

The Warning Signs to Act On

Some of these build slowly. Others mean water is moving right now, somewhere you can't see it.

  • The meter still ticking over with absolutely nothing running inside
  • A quarterly bill that jumped for no reason tied to how you're living
  • A ceiling or wall stain that dries out, then reappears days later
  • An earthy, damp smell with nothing visibly wet nearby
  • A patch of tiled floor that's warm for no good reason, often a hot water line underneath
  • A faint hiss behind a wall or under the floor with nothing switched on anywhere

The North Sydney Factor

Old galvanised and clay lines under 19th and early 20th century housing here can fail quietly for a while before they fail loudly. Around Berry Street and the older pockets nearby, that mix of ageing pipe is common enough that a slow hidden leak isn't unusual.

A line like that doesn't always burst outright. It can weep for weeks first, running up a bill and softening a slab before anyone notices.

In a unit block, that slow weep rarely stays with one owner. A leak in an upper floor can track down through a shared wall or ceiling and turn into someone else's water damage before it's ever found.

Does older pipework make water leak detection trickier?

Sometimes. Galvanised and clay sections respond differently under a pressure test than modern PVC or copper, so the method gets tailored to whatever's actually in the ground.
